Ali Aydan: Leading with Curiosity

How I Learned to Use “Leading with Curiosity” in Business 💡

👉 Curiosity isn’t just a personal trait. It’s a critical leadership strategy.

In fast-paced industries, having a fixed mindset can derail your team and limit growth. Leading with curiosity, adapting to new insights, and adjusting strategies is what differentiates a resilient leader from a reactive one.

Here are 3 ways I apply this in my leadership style:

➡️Ask Questions First, Make Decisions Second
Instead of rushing to conclusions, I always ask “What’s missing here?” This mindset ensures I gather as much information as possible before making strategic decisions. More questions lead to better insights.

➡️ View Change as a Strategy, Not a Setback
When the market shifts or the team encounters setbacks, I frame it as an opportunity to evolve. Instead of doubling down on a failing approach, I reassess and pivot quickly. This ability to adapt in real-time keeps us ahead.

➡️ Encourage the Team to Challenge My Thinking
Leadership isn’t about always having the final word. It’s about creating a space where diverse viewpoints can flourish. I regularly ask my team to critique my strategies and propose alternatives. This approach fuels innovation and strengthens trust.

But here’s the twist: How do you know when it’s time to adapt your strategy?

Ask yourself: “Am I leading for today’s needs or preparing for tomorrow’s reality?”

The answer to this question can shift the entire direction of your business.

Bottom line: Curiosity is the catalyst that keeps a leader adaptable and sharp. It’s the ability to pause, listen, and then transform insights into action.
